The Biological Basis: Hormones and Metabolism

When you stop eating for an extended period, your body activates a sophisticated survival mode designed to prevent starvation. This process is driven by key hormonal and metabolic changes that make the urge to eat intensely powerful once food is available again. The body's primary goal becomes replenishing its depleted energy stores as quickly as possible.

The Role of Ghrelin and Leptin

The central players in this hormonal drama are ghrelin and leptin, often referred to as the 'hunger' and 'satiety' hormones, respectively.

  • Ghrelin: Produced primarily in the stomach, ghrelin levels spike significantly during periods of fasting to send strong signals to the brain that it is time to eat. After days of not eating, your ghrelin levels are sky-high, causing an overpowering sensation of hunger that is difficult to ignore. As you start eating again, the ghrelin response is initially slow to decline, meaning your hunger signals may persist even as you consume large quantities of food.
  • Leptin: In contrast, leptin is produced by your fat cells and tells your brain when you are full. During starvation, leptin levels plummet, further convincing your brain that you need to eat more to restore energy reserves. The combination of high ghrelin and low leptin creates a perfect storm that drives you to eat a lot after not eating for days.

Metabolic Slowdown

To conserve energy during prolonged food deprivation, your body's basal metabolic rate (BMR) slows down. This means you burn fewer calories at rest. When you begin eating again, your metabolism doesn't instantly rev back up. The combination of a slower metabolism and the powerful urge to consume a lot of food can lead to rapid weight regain. The body, still in survival mode, is more efficient at storing the incoming calories as fat.

The Psychological and Emotional Factors

Beyond the physical mechanisms, powerful psychological and emotional factors also contribute to why you eat a lot after not eating for days. The act of restriction and deprivation is mentally and emotionally taxing.

The Binge-Restrict Cycle

Severe restriction often leads to a backlash of overeating, known as the binge-restrict cycle. The feeling of deprivation builds up until it becomes unbearable, leading to a loss of control around food. A binge episode often follows, which is then accompanied by intense feelings of guilt and shame. This negative feedback loop perpetuates unhealthy eating patterns, as the guilt from the binge can trigger another period of severe restriction.

Emotional Eating Triggers

For many, food becomes a coping mechanism for emotional distress, anxiety, or stress, which may be heightened by the stress of not eating. The emotional void created by deprivation can lead to seeking comfort in food, especially calorie-dense, palatable options. The psychological need to soothe difficult emotions can override physical fullness cues, resulting in excessive consumption.

Refeeding Syndrome: A Serious Medical Risk

While overeating after a few days might seem harmless, severe cases of prolonged food deprivation followed by a rapid increase in food intake can lead to a potentially fatal condition called refeeding syndrome. This occurs when metabolic shifts overwhelm the body. During starvation, the body shifts from burning carbohydrates to burning fat and protein. When carbohydrates are reintroduced, the body starts to release insulin, triggering a sudden intracellular shift of electrolytes like phosphate, potassium, and magnesium.

Comparison of Normal Refeeding vs. Refeeding Syndrome

Feature Normal Refeeding (Gradual) Refeeding Syndrome (Abrupt)
Metabolic Shift Smooth, controlled transition from fat/protein to carbohydrate metabolism. Rapid, overwhelming shift back to carbohydrate metabolism, causing a sudden surge of insulin.
Electrolyte Levels Closely monitored and managed, with gradual normalization. Drastic drop in phosphate, potassium, and magnesium, leading to potentially fatal imbalances.
Physical Symptoms Mild fatigue, potential bloating as the digestive system reactivates. Severe symptoms like weakness, confusion, seizures, heart failure, and respiratory distress.
Risk Level Minimal, with proper medical supervision. High, especially for individuals with low BMI, significant recent weight loss, or prolonged fasting.

How to Break the Cycle and Reintroduce Food Safely

Reintroducing food safely is critical for both your physical and mental health. The goal is to move away from a cycle of restriction and bingeing towards a more balanced and intuitive approach to eating.

  • Reject Restrictive Dieting: Recognize that extreme restriction is the root cause of the problem. Ditching rigid diet rules allows you to give yourself unconditional permission to eat, which reduces the psychological deprivation that triggers binges.
  • Eat Regular, Balanced Meals: Establish a consistent eating pattern with three meals and two to three snacks per day. Ensure meals contain a balance of protein, carbohydrates, fats, and fiber to promote lasting satiety and stabilize blood sugar levels.
  • Practice Mindful Eating: Pay attention to your body's hunger and fullness cues. Eat slowly and savor the flavors and textures of your food, which helps the brain register satisfaction. This can also help you distinguish between physical and emotional hunger.
  • Reintroduce 'Forbidden' Foods: Intentionally incorporating foods you previously restricted can help to neutralize their power and reduce the urge to binge on them. With time, these foods lose their allure and become just another part of your diet.
  • Develop Alternative Coping Skills: If emotional eating is a trigger, find other ways to manage difficult feelings. This could include exercise, calling a friend, or engaging in a hobby. Developing a variety of coping mechanisms reduces your reliance on food for comfort.
  • Seek Professional Support: If binge eating is a persistent issue, a registered dietitian and a therapist can provide specialized support. An eating disorder specialist can help you explore underlying emotional triggers and develop healthier strategies for managing food.
